Does anyone get a white out? When you click on job entry for instance
and the screen goes entirely white accept for the word Vantage in the
upper left hand corner. One of those pesky intermittent issues.
Yes. We have gotten that. It's deceiving because it makes you think that
Vantage stopped working but most times if you are patient enough, which
i'm not, Vantage will come back. We were plagued by this problem for a
long, long time. We tried several different things to fix this but most
of them did not help. If this is happening to you a lot there are a few
key areas to focus on.

1) The server that Vantage is running on. Is your hardware up to par.
What other software running on your server could be causing resource
issues.
2) Are you having any other performance issues with Vantage? If so, you
may want to consider performing a "dump and load" on your database. Not
until we did this did our performance improve.
